I've coached literally thousands of kids ages 4 and up in calisthenics, strength training, parkour, martial arts, and obstacle courses and work out of a gymnastics facility. Gender doesn't seem to play much of a role until around 13 and even then girls are often stronger, faster, and more skilled than boys. The majority of our advanced students are actually girls, too, even though our program is predominantly boys. Also, I totally hear you guys about the music.
